What Does a Window Replacement Contractor Do?


A window replacement specialist concentrates on the installation, repair, and replacement of windows in homes. Unlike basic professionals, these experts focus specifically on window projects, permitting them to provide expert guidance, quality craftsmanship, and top quality products.

Secret Responsibilities

  1. Evaluation and Consultation: Initially, professionals assess the existing windows, go over the homeowner's needs, and provide suggestions for appropriate window types and designs.

  2. Material Selection: They help homeowners select the right materials, whether it's vinyl, wood, fiberglass, or aluminum, based on budget and efficiency choices.

  3. Measurements and Specifications: Accurate measurements are essential for an effective installation. Specialists make sure that windows fit perfectly within existing frames or suggest frame replacements if essential.

  4. Installation: This is where the contractor's expertise shines. They set up windows according to producer specs and regional building codes, guaranteeing durability and sturdiness.

  5. Clean-Up and Follow-Up: After installation, reputable contractors will tidy up the work area and may use follow-up services to make sure homeowner fulfillment.

FAQs About Window Replacement Contractors


1. For how long does window replacement take?

The duration of a window replacement job can vary based on the variety of windows and the complexity of the installation, but usually it can take anywhere from a couple of hours to a number of days.

2. Are new windows worth the investment?

Yes! New windows can considerably improve energy performance, lower utility costs, enhance convenience, and increase the worth of your home.

3. What types of windows are the most energy-efficient?

Energy-efficient windows normally have double or triple-pane glass, low-E coatings, and gas fills. Look for Energy Star-rated windows.

4. Do I require an authorization for window replacement?

In lots of jurisdictions, a license is required for window replacement, particularly if it modifies the structure. Guarantee your specialist manages the necessary licenses.

5. What should I do before the contractor gets here?

Clear the area around the windows, remove any window treatments, and make sure easy gain access to for the specialists.
